Steelers RB Moore out indefinitely with knee injury

Pittsburgh Steelers running back Mewelde Moore will be sidelined indefinitely due to a sprained knee ligament. Moore was injured in Monday night's loss to the San Francisco 49ers. He had one carry for 21 yards and a pair of catches for five yards in the game. Primarily a third-down back, Moore has rushed for 157 yards and has 11 receptions this season.

Steelers RB Moore, DE Smith have sprains

The struggling Pittsburgh Steelers have new injury issues on both sides of the ball. Already dealing with multiple injuries to their offensive line and quarterback Ben Roethlisberger, the Steelers said Tuesday that running back Mewelde Moore has a high ankle sprain and defensive end Aaron Smith has a mid-foot sprain. Both players could miss multiple games with the injuries...

Steelers RB Moore gets more from less than most

The Steelers signed running back Mewelde Moore almost as an afterthought this summer. Third-string running backs and special teams players don't command much attention in the free-agent market, and Moore was no exception. He signed his new contract three days into training camp, well after the Steelers had their priority free agents under contract.
